About this book

Spring Island Plantation: A Remembrance by Hays, Lucile Walker. hardcover edition. ISBN: 9781882943234.

This 200-page full-color coffee-table book tells the story in words and photographs of a fabulous era in the history of an exquisite 6,000-acre island on the coast of South Carolina. Owned by a single family and dedicated to hunting and farming, Spring Island Plantation represented the epitome of private island life. Lucile Walker Hays, the author, is the daughter of Elisha and Lucile Walker, who purchased Spring Island in 1964.
